Miang kham

Miang kham is a traditional Thai snack consisting of various fillings wrapped in leaves. The dish is particularly associated with northern Thailand, where wild tea leaves known as miang are traditionally fermented and used as the wrapping. Sake

Sake is a Japanese rice wine fermented using Aspergillus oryzae mold in a process called multiple parallel fermentation, with a documented history spanning over 2,000 years and annual production exceeding 500,000 kiloliters.
